[0028] In order to make the purpose, content and advantages of the present invention clearer, the specific implementation steps of the present invention will be further described in detail below in conjunction with the accompanying drawings.

[0029] The present invention designs a multi-source color image migration method based on a saliency filter, which combines theoretical knowledge of digital image processing, makes up for the defect of limited colors provided by a single color image, and can more effectively realize color migration between color images . Specifically, the present invention comprises the following steps:

[0030] S1. First extract image features, and then perform matching between features to obtain two shape images with high similarity to the shape image. The SIFT feature extraction process is divided into two processes: first extract features offline and store them, and then quickly retrieve them online. Abstract

The invention discloses a multi-source color image color migration method based on a saliency filter, and belongs to the field of digital image processing. According to the color migration method provided by the invention, the defect that the color provided by a single source image is limited is overcome, and color adjustment is performed on the current color image by referring to the specified color image, so that the processed result image has the hue representation similar to that of the color image. Through the method, color migration between the color images can be well achieved, the execution time is short, the image does not need to be labeled manually, and a good color migration effect can be obtained. Compared with the traditional color migration method, the result generated by the method depends on the color image, but is not sensitive to the color distribution information.
